Lucky fin to the rescue

Nemo’s back and this time, everyone get to Escape to the Big Blue

Lucky fin to the rescue

Whether you thought it a delicate deconstruction of the role of the father in an increasingly feminised environment, or just a darn good laugh, there will be little escape from the demands of small fingers wanting more as the Finding Nemo bandwagon continues to roll on.

The latest reworking of the tale of the little lost clownfish is an exclusively Nintendo affair with Finding Nemo: Escape to the Big Blue coming to both DS and GBA.

You’ll find yourself - Nemo - together with fellow captives Bubbles, Bloat, Peach, Jacque, Deb, Gurgle, Gill, Dory and Marlin back in the dentist’s fishtank. Your mission in this mini-game affair will be to get each fish into the ocean via the garden, across the street, and safely through the docks.

Once you're waterborne there will be plenty of wacky things to point your stylus at (in the DS version at least), including Fish Pong, symbol-matching games, blowing into the microphone missions as well as getting up close and personal with Bruce the shark’s teeth. You can also take a dip with a friend in the two-player mode.

Slowly drifting along in the gulfstream, Finding Nemo: Escape to the Big Blue is due for release on the 17th of March.
